🟢📢Applications Open to Join the Just Transition Commission📢🟢 Northern Ireland's newly established Just Transition Commission is looking for a Chair and 15 members to oversee the implementation of the “just transition” provisions within NI’s Climate Change Act. The Commission will include representatives from 12 sectors: academia, agriculture, built environment, civic society, energy, environmental groups, fisheries, green finance, the rural sector, trade unions, transport and youth groups. 📢Report Launch: A Well-Adapted UK📢 This new report published by @theCCCuk sets out a comprehensive range of solutions to address the growing impacts of climate change affecting the UK. The Adaptation Committee’s eight key areas for government action are: 🟢Protect people from heat 🟢Manage flood risk 🟢Avoid water shortages 🟢Support nature to adapt 🟢Keep farming viable 🟢Understand the risks to food security 🟢Maintain access to insurance 🟢Adapt infrastructure to avoid cascading disruption 📍Read more here: tinyurl.com/4exkj2xp

🌳🎤QUB Annual Wiles Lecture Series: Repairing the Planet🎤🌳 This years annual Wiles Lecture Series will take place at Queen’s University Belfast on 20-23 May 2026. The series concludes with a lecture on competing visions of planetary repair. Some argue for scaling back technology to allow ecosystems (and humanity) to regenerate naturally. For others, climate repair means the full mobilisation of technology, including geoengineering, to repair the damage done to earth systems by human activity. 📍Find out more about the lecture series here: tinyurl.com/ynfbn57v

👩‍🌾🌱 The Story of Flax 👩‍🌾🌱 We've been out getting our hands dirty with @playthinkbrink, GrowNI, and Quarto, taking part in their project exploring the past, present, and future of flax and linen in Belfast! This past couple of weeks, we started by looking at old photographs and artefacts and planting flax seeds in Waterworks Community Garden and Ligoniel. Later in the year we’ll come together to visit Mallon Farm, harvest our flax and try out traditional tools and methods for processing it into linen yarn. Big questions, learning from the land, and thinking about what our history with flax and linen can teach us about surviving (and thriving) in a changing world. 🌍
